In order to effectively scale, growing DSOs need to streamline operations and roll out best practices across multiple office locations. Not only do you need to ensure consistency, but you also have to accommodate the systems, rules and workflows that make each practice unique. Front office staff are swimming in enough complexity as it is, so whatever changes you introduce need to encourage — and not bottleneck — momentum.

 

Obviously, it takes enormous effort to orchestrate a system of success. And in this day and age — especially when confronted with the headwinds of rising costs and labor challenges — you need AI technology to power a front office that delivers winning patient (and staff!) experiences. 

 

With the technology in mind, let’s take a look at how you can make the most of your growth opportunities in the year ahead.

Seize the Competitive Edge Through Revenue Capture

Patients expect accessibility and convenience at every touchpoint. Ineffective communication — including missed calls, unreturned voicemails, and after-hours direct texting — leads to lost revenue opportunities. 

 

What happens when ringing phones go unanswered? Patients (especially new ones) simply call another dental office. And when appointment slots remain unbooked, revenue slips through the cracks and practice growth stalls. 

 

Consider the financial impact of these “misses” across multiple locations. A failure to innovate can create a growing competitive disadvantage, as competitors who are adopting AI are likely to get ahead.

 

The AI tech connection to seizing the competitive edge:

 

  • Attract new patients. AI receptionists help make sure every call, text, and website inquiry are answered around the clock — converting leads into patients for your DSO’s practices.
  • Retain happy patients. AI that automates high-volume “busywork” such as scheduling, insurance eligibility checks, and FAQs frees staff to focus on high-value patient relationships — and this leads to happy patients who can recommend your practices to new patients.
  • Scale “what works” to compound DSO brand success. AI that integrates with your tech stack is able to deliver powerful data insights to help you standardize your revenue-generating operations across locations — and achieve competitive prowess at scale.

 

The bottom line: Your practices need the right technology and processes in place to capture opportunities 24/7, because if they don’t, there’s simply a competing practice around the corner that will. 

Empower Front-Office Staff Through Operational Efficiency

Bottlenecks at the front desk keep your practices’ staff from doing what they do best. Inefficiencies are more likely due to an overload of repetitive, manual tasks and disconnected systems. Cumbersome workflows are frustrating and energy-zapping for office workers, and they tend to leave patients waiting in line for personal service — the kind of service that drives revenue and builds the practice.

When the team spends their time fighting administrative fires, they’re prevented from doing the “human” work they enjoy most: building relationships with patients. This entails helping them to understand their treatment plans, answering their complex questions, and delivering experiences that inspire them to leave the office with a smile.

By deploying enterprise-grade AI, you effectively give your staff across locations an always-on, AI-powered teammate who takes the heavy operational lifting off their plates, repositioning them as high-value patient advocates.

The AI tech connection to empowering front-office staff:

  • Automate scheduling and FAQs. By managing scheduling and basic patient questions — and syncing directly with your PMS — the schedule stays full while the front-office team stays focused on the patient standing right in front of them.
  • Ease the burden with AI-powered communications. AI can provide welcome support for drafting and sending emails, text replies, and even responses to online reviews to reduce the potential for administrative fatigue.
  • Prioritize intelligently. AI can act as a filter, categorizing voicemails and triaging inquiries so your staff knows exactly who needs a human touch immediately and who has already been served by the automation.

The bottom line: When AI shifts the status quo from “burnout” to optimized efficiency, front-office staff can deliver the personalized, proactive care that creates lifelong patient loyalty.

Engage Patients on Their Terms with Tech + Human Touch

Today’s dental patients are modern consumers who demand always-on, digital convenience while shopping, consuming news and education, and engaging with colleagues and family. This puts dental practices that rely solely on traditional “business hours” and manual phone lines at risk for disappointing them.

Yet there’s an interesting duality at play. People’s tolerance for waiting on hold and not getting from point A to B quickly and efficiently is going down as technology enables more streamlined experiences. At the same time, dental patients also expect a high level of human touch — dental care is healthcare, after all.

The good news is that AI and front desk staff can work together to provide the right level of service for patients, at the right times and in the right ways. In this AI-plus-human hybrid approach, AI can handle the lower-stakes, transactional requests and staff can manage the more complex interactions that require human empathy.

The AI tech connection to engaging patients on their terms:

  • Solve the “capacity crunch.” AI handles high-volume, routine tasks—like managing scheduling, rescheduling, and answering FAQs—across all channels (voice, SMS, and webchat) to give patients the immediate speed they expect, while preventing staff from being overwhelmed by the phones during busy hours.
  • Maintain omnichannel continuity. Whether a patient starts a conversation via a web chat, moves to a text message, or follows up with a phone call, AI can maintain the context of the interaction in case a staff member needs to intervene.
  • Personalize the patient connection. AI analytics tools can detect patient sentiment and identify specific needs or revenue opportunities during a conversation, providing staff with the “real-time insights” they need to deliver more proactive and empathetic responses.

The bottom line: AI helps your practices align with patients’ lifestyles and changing expectations by removing the barriers of hold times and restricted office hours and making it easy to engage with staff when needed or preferred.
